How is Garnet Formed? (With Chemical Composition)

Formation Process:

Garnet is a group of silicate minerals formed under high temperature and pressure in igneous and metamorphic rocks. It forms when aluminum-rich rocks undergo metamorphism or as a result of crystallization from magma. Garnets are not a single mineral but a family of closely related minerals sharing a common crystal structure but varying in chemical composition. The most commonly used garnet in jewelry and astrology is pyrope and Almandine, both known for their
deep red hues.
